Did he mean twenty four or forty-eight battery packs, not four? It's also possible that as the service mgr, he was just repeating what the tech said. If the tech truly thought there were four packs in the battery, I would definitely be thinking about taking the car somewhere else or alternative options.
For your knowledge, this is the inside of a 24kWh Leaf battery (48 battery modules):
https://acarisnotarefrigerator.files.wordpress.com/2010/11/nissan_leaf_battery_pack.jpg
And this is a 30kWh battery (24 battery modules):
http://evsenhanced.com/services/30kwh-leaf-cell-imbalance-and-complete-cell-failure/
You can see clearly the metal battery modules, and there are way more than four.
